us! Job Description: The Alternative Investment Technical
Specialist associate will provide support to the firm's Financial
Advisors and clients on a suite of hedge fund products in order to
drive utilization of those products. The Specialist will have
direct coverage of advisors and third-party asset managers and will
serve as an essential resource in the creation, presentation, and
execution of customized proposals to UHNW and Institutional
clients. Responsibilities: Develop relationships and originate new
business from financial advisors and portfolio managers within BofA
Merrill Wealth Management. Serve as subject matter expert on hedge
fund products, platform, and industry to advisors, clients, and
other specialists alike. Design, present, and execute custom
portfolios of hedge funds for significant wealth clients of the
firm. Deliver input on commerciality of prospective third-party
hedge fund partners to internal stakeholders. Provide assessment
through the lens of advisor or client demand. Qualifications: 15
years’ experience in financial services Knowledge/experience with
alternative investments Hold or attain Series 7 and 66 licenses
within 120 days of hire CFA/CAIA not required but a plus Skills:
Client Management Client Solutions Advisory Customer and Client
Focus Pipeline Management Relationship Building Collaboration
Presentation Skills Prospecting Referral Management Wealth Planning
Referral Identification Shift: 1st shift (United States of America)
Hours Per Week: 40 Pay Transparency details US - NY - New York -
ONE BRYANT PARK - BANK OF AMERICA TOWER (NY1100) Pay and benefits
information Pay range $200,000.00 - $258,500.00 annualized salary,
offers to be determined based on experience, education and skill
